==================================================================
BUG: KCSAN: data-race in bq_flush_to_queue / cpu_map_kthread_run

write to 0xffff888140e82458 of 8 bytes by task 12108 on cpu 0:
__ptr_ring_zero_tail include/linux/ptr_ring.h:259 [inline]
__ptr_ring_discard_one include/linux/ptr_ring.h:291 [inline]
__ptr_ring_consume include/linux/ptr_ring.h:311 [inline]
__ptr_ring_consume_batched include/linux/ptr_ring.h:323 [inline]
cpu_map_kthread_run+0x529/0x1560 kernel/bpf/cpumap.c:332
kthread+0x489/0x510 kernel/kthread.c:463
ret_from_fork+0x149/0x290 arch/x86/kernel/process.c:158
ret_from_fork_asm+0x1a/0x30 arch/x86/entry/entry_64.S:246

read to 0xffff888140e82458 of 8 bytes by task 12107 on cpu 1:
__ptr_ring_produce include/linux/ptr_ring.h:106 [inline]
bq_flush_to_queue+0x124/0x350 kernel/bpf/cpumap.c:730
bq_enqueue kernel/bpf/cpumap.c:754 [inline]
cpu_map_enqueue+0x1a6/0x1c0 kernel/bpf/cpumap.c:780
__xdp_do_redirect_frame net/core/filter.c:4472 [inline]
xdp_do_redirect_frame+0x27c/0x560 net/core/filter.c:4523
xdp_test_run_batch net/bpf/test_run.c:330 [inline]
bpf_test_run_xdp_live+0x98c/0x11d0 net/bpf/test_run.c:379
bpf_prog_test_run_xdp+0x525/0x970 net/bpf/test_run.c:1388
bpf_prog_test_run+0x204/0x340 kernel/bpf/syscall.c:4703
__sys_bpf+0x4c0/0x7c0 kernel/bpf/syscall.c:6182
__do_sys_bpf kernel/bpf/syscall.c:6274 [inline]
__se_sys_bpf kernel/bpf/syscall.c:6272 [inline]
__x64_sys_bpf+0x41/0x50 kernel/bpf/syscall.c:6272
x64_sys_call+0x28e1/0x3000 arch/x86/include/generated/asm/syscalls_64.h:322
do_syscall_x64 arch/x86/entry/syscall_64.c:63 [inline]
do_syscall_64+0xca/0x2b0 arch/x86/entry/syscall_64.c:94
entry_SYSCALL_64_after_hwframe+0x77/0x7f

value changed: 0xffff888154924070 -> 0x0000000000000000

Reported by Kernel Concurrency Sanitizer on:
CPU: 1 UID: 0 PID: 12107 Comm: syz.1.1113 Not tainted syzkaller #0 PREEMPT(voluntary)
Hardware name: Google Google Compute Engine/Google Compute Engine, BIOS Google 10/25/2025
==================================================================
